Is R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C safe to load? R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C (USDOT 3544308, MC-1184570) is an active leasing/lessor-pool motor carrier based in NASHVILLE, TN, operating 20 power units and 22 drivers. Operating authority has been active 5 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 4 roadside inspections, with 0 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A has not assigned a safety rating. Vektor rates it review before loading (78/100), with the leading concern: no active operating authority.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-13.
R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C's USDOT number is 3544308, and its motor carrier number is MC-1184570.
As of 2026-06-13, R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C is active in the FMCSA register with common, contract, broker operating authority on file.
R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C has a —% vehicle out-of-service rate across 4 roadside inspections, with 0 reportable crashes in the last 24 months, and is not currently rated by FMCSA. Vektor's computed risk score is 78/100 (tier: review).
R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C operates 20 power units and 22 drivers per its most recent MCS-150 filing.
RED SEA LOGISTICS LLC is based in NASHVILLE, TN.
